Respect Boroumand, the wife of the late Davood Rashidi and mother of Leili Rashidi, announced on Instagram on Tuesday, July 16, that her daughter's passport, phone, and laptop were seized at Tehran's Imam Khomeini International Airport upon her return to Iran. This veteran Iranian actress referenced a statement from her late husband, noting that 'in our country, girls and women have fewer rights and are more exposed to harm and oppression, which is why fathers inevitably provide more support and attention to them.' She added, 'Leili Rashidi is currently forced into isolation.' Ms. Boroumand also wrote: 'My daughter Leili had gone abroad for a visit at her brother's invitation for two or three months, but this morning upon her return to Iran at the airport, her passport, mobile phone, and laptop were seized, and her suitcase was searched to ensure that not even the smallest personal item of hers remained hidden.' She sarcastically commented on the officials of the Islamic Republic and the Minister of Culture and Islamic Guidance, saying, 'I wish thieves and looters were monitored this way; I wish all our enemies were as dangerous as Leili and her kind.' Leili Rashidi was one of the actresses who, during the nationwide protests in Iran in 2022, posted a photo without mandatory hijab on her Instagram account, stating, 'I will speak my mind.' She also supported her colleague Taraneh Alidoosti, who was detained for supporting the protesting people of Iran, using hashtags 'Women, Life, Freedom' and 'Taraneh Alidoosti' on Instagram.
